1983 Quadangle finished.
skki3330:
So the first picture is the bike i picked up about a month ago.
Must say this has become the fav bike in my collection at the mo.
1983 SE Quad with the original Landing Gears
Vector Bars
Ame Tri's NOS
Dia compe brake set
Tuff Neck stem
Mongoose seat post
SR seat Clamp
Dyno Viscount seat
Izumi chain NOS
Araya Aero with sealed suzue hubs relaced with black nipples
Comp lll re-issues
1982 Pete's Precision Products chainwheel
Sugino crank NOS
Tange BB220-24 Bottom bracket.
1983 Suntour XC II
Not forgeting nice gloss black powder coat from SBD and a great set of decals fron Del INC the Scot Industries decal :daumenhoch:
